How long is Minecraft's code?

How is the game structured in code? Depending on how you count (whether or not you count blank lines and such), Minecraft: Java Edition has between 160 thousand and 600 thousand lines of code. The splash screen talking about billions of lines of code is a joke. I believe it is a reference to a TV show or movie.

Is Minecraft bedrock C++?

Minecraft Bedrock is 99% common C++ code, but for each platform there is a small amount of 'native' code for platform integration; Java on Android and Objective-C on Apple platforms.

What is the Z limit in Minecraft?

There are several different intended horizontal boundaries in the game. The world border is located at X/Z ±29,999,984. Chunks still generate past this point, but the player cannot go past ±30 million blocks out.
